Race for Life 2017

On a scorching hot Thursday afternoon the whole of Lockerley School and the community descended onto Butts Green to take part in our very own first Race for Life.

The children had been busy collecting sponsors and writing their own 'I Race for Life for...' back signs to show support for the Cancer Research Charity. 

The event started with a warm up led by members of the SSOC, not that a warm up was really required on such a hot day!!! Soon after the race began with the children, members of staff, parents and supporters choosing either the long course round the entire green or the short course round the top of the green. The children were cheered on as they went by with cool drinks from the supporters waiting in the shade.

After half an hour the bell rang and the children made their way to the finish line to collect their medals. We don't have a final final total yet but so far we have raised an absolutely astonishing £1400!! WOW! Amazing work Lockerley School.
